A massive 1.4Gb demo of Dark Messiah of Might and Magic has been released - you can nab it locally from AusGamers, if you dare.
Dark Messiah of Might & Magic puts players in a first-person perspective, allowing them to immerse themselves in the legendary Might and Magic universe as never before. It is also the world's first fantasy action game to feature a complete first-person combat system.
This Source-engine FPS is shaping up to look like it might be good for a multiplayer bash as well.
